San Francisco 49ers quarterback Brock Purdy is officially out for Sunday's game against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ers due to the toe injury that has caused him to miss multiple games already this season. Backup quarterback Mac Jones is listed as questionable (oblique/knee), but CBS Sports senior reporter Matt Zenitz reports he will get the start for Sunday's battle between two 4-1 teams.

Zenitz is also reporting that Purdy, despite Jones' strong play, will reprise his role as San Francisco's starter when he is healthy enough to do so.
